Thinking about interning, working, or traveling abroad for research? Join us for this workshop to learn more about how to prepare! As part of the UCIS International Career Toolkit series, this workshop offers valuable insights and practical skills to navigate diverse cultural landscapes with confidence.

Leading our discussions on cultural competency and international experience preparedness will be Dr. Anna-Maria Karnes, Advisor and Community Engagement Coordinator at the Center for African Studies, and Hillary Koller, Director of Pitt Global Experiences. We will also be joined by student panelists, Ariana Scott (MID '24), Bobby Miller (MPIA '24), and Michael DeAngelo (MPIA '24), who will share their experiences and insights from last summer!
